Obverse description The obverse features two gilt coin reproductions set against a dark enamel field divided by silver decorative scrollwork panels. The upper coin depicts a bust in relief with the legend 'EIN FESTE BURG IST UNSER GOTT' and dates 1517-1917; the lower coin shows the Imperial German eagle with the legend 'DEUTSCHES REICH 1917' and denomination 'DREI MARK', referencing the Saxon 3 Mark issue. The outer border carries a ring of gold stars and the legend 'SAXONY' at the base.
